3.17.1 Patch Notes

3.17.1 Patch Notes

This patch contains a number of medium- and small-importance improvements and bug fixes for Archnemesis and Siege of the Atlas content.

Endgame Content Improvements and Fixes

  • Socketing a Voidstone in your Atlas now causes Maps dropped in Areas to have a 25% chance to be one tier higher, with this chance increasing the more Voidstones you socket.
  • Atlas Passives now affect Shaper Guardian and Vaal Temple Maps.
  • The completion of Unique Maps no longer counts towards your highest-completed Map tier for Atlas and Kirac Missions.
  • The Epidemiology Atlas Notable now also grants 25% increased effect of Modifiers on Blighted Maps.
  • The Searing Exarch is now immune to damage during their Fires of a Thousand Suns phase.
  • Increased the area of effect for The Eater of Worlds' Ultimate Slam skill.
  • It is now possible to sell items to Kirac.
  • Influenced Scouting Reports can now only be used if you have a red Kirac Mission available to you, as otherwise you would receive no benefit from them.
  • Added stash tab search functionality for Searing Exarch and Eater of Worlds items.
  • Updated the description of the Syncretism Atlas Passive to clarify it only applies to Shrines in Areas. Note that Atlas Passives that refer to Shrines do not apply to Lesser Shrines, Lesser Shrines are only affected by increased Effect of Shrines and Shrine Effect Duration from the Atlas Passive Tree.
  • Updated various Atlas Passive descriptions to clarify they apply to Map Bosses.
  • Fixed a bug where you were unable to turn in the "Death and Rebirth" and "Safe Passage" quests if you had progressed to The Karui Shores.
  • Fixed a bug where minions could be affected by the Drowning debuff from The Eater of Worlds' Orb skill, causing the Drowning screen effect to be displayed for players when they didn't have the debuff.
  • Fixed a bug causing The Black Star's beam skill to be invisible if you had left the area and returned.
  • Fixed a bug where the user interface for The Searing Exarch and The Eater of Worlds Altars could re-appear after you had selected an option.
  • Fixed a bug where Breachstone missions offered by Kirac were consuming the wrong kind of Atlas mission, resulting in areas not opening if you did not have an available mission of that kind.
  • Fixed a bug where public mapping parties were not visible in the Karui Shores or your Hideout via the Noticeboard's Public Parties tab or Social menu. Note that it is normal behaviour that you will only be able to see public parties while they are in a map.
  • Fixed a bug where the Fire, Cold, Lightning, Physical and Chaos Damage Leeched as Life Implicit Modifiers for The Eater of Worlds had incorrect values. The values on these modifiers now range from 0.2% to 1.1%.
  • Fixed a bug where the website Atlas Skill Tree had 4 less points available to allocate than what could be obtained in game.


Archnemesis Improvements and Bug Fixes

  • Added a drop-down list of discovered recipes in the Archnemesis Panel that displays modifiers that make up a specific recipe and whether or not the recipe can currently be completed. This drop-down can be used to filter your current collection of modifiers for those used in selected recipes.
  • Archnemesis recipe highlighting is now active everywhere, rather than just during encounters.
  • Updated the description of the Vampiric Archnemesis Modifier to state that the Monster cannot be Leeched from.
  • Fixed a bug where modifiers used in a previous Archnemesis encounter within the same area could display as if they were able to be used again.
  • Fixed a bug where the Archnemesis inventory did not update the highlighting of modifiers when their positions were swapped.
  • Fixed a visual bug where the Mysterious Orbs challenge requirements stated Grand Eldritch Ember and Grand Eldritch Ichor, rather than Exceptional Eldritch Ember and Exceptional Eldritch Ichor.
  • Fixed a bug where the Grasping Vines skill used by monsters with the Treant Horde Archnemesis modifier and Spriggans in Act 2 would disable travel skills.


Other Improvements and Bug Fixes

  • The Manifest Dancing Dervishes skill, triggered by The Dancing Dervish Unique Item, now provides a chance to gain a Rampage kill when minions hit a Rare or Unique Enemy (previously only Unique enemies).
  • Lilly Roth no longer reminds you that time and tide wait for no man when saying goodbye to her in a hideout.
  • Fixed a bug preventing Shift+V from undoing Expedition explosive placements.
  • Fixed a bug where Metamorph monsters could sometimes be unkillable.
  • Fixed a bug where desecrating some monsters would cause their on-death effects to be cast.
  • Fixed a bug where having an Aura supported by Eternal Blessing was not disabling Pride or Flesh and Stone.
  • Fixed a bug where the Auras granted by the Death's Oath and Corona Solaris Unique Items could be supported by Divine Blessing. The description on Death's Oath has also been updated to clarify it triggers Death Aura, rather than granting it.
  • Fixed a bug where you would not gain maximum Rage upon losing Temporal Chains from the Chains of Emancipation Unique Belt if you were Unaffected by the Temporal Chains Curse you lost.
  • Fixed a bug with the AI of minions summoned by The Dancing Dervish that could cause them to quickly switch between targets multiple times.
  • Fixed a bug where the Empower and Enhance support gems could affect unlinked skill gems.
  • Fixed a bug where it was possible to snapshot Primal Aegis from the Bastion of Elements Ascendancy Passive Skill.
  • Fixed a bug where Crusader prefix modifiers that granted increases to maximum Lightning Resistance could still be obtained on Shields and Quivers.
  • Fixed a bug where the Veiled and Crafted Modifiers that cause Non-Aura Skills to cost no Mana or Life while Focused were disabled.
  • Fixed a bug where added Fire, Cold and Lightning Damage Crafted Modifiers for Bows were using values for one-handed weapons instead of two-handed weapons.
  • Fixed a bug where Helmet Enchantments that provided modifiers to Mark Duration could still be obtained.
  • Fixed a bug where increased Trap and Mine Throwing Speed could be rolled twice on Belts. The Essence and Crafted modifiers are now part of the same modifier family.
  • Fixed a visual bug where increased Action Speed granted by the Tailwind buff was displayed on the Gathering Winds Deadeye Ascendancy Passive Skill.
  • Fixed a bug where hovering over an enemy whilst channelling a Skill would cause your character to stop turning.
  • Fixed a bug where attempting to use a Flask with no charges, or when on full Life or Mana, would still play audio as if the Flask was used.
  • Fixed a bug where the audio from using a Flask would play twice.
  • Fixed a bug where some Helmet Microtransactions unexpectedly decapitated characters.
  • Fixed a bug where the death audio of some monsters, such as Warbands or Grandmasters, would suppress other audio.
  • Fixed a bug where character death audio was louder than intended.
